Eclipse是一款常用的Java IDE,通過它可以方便地開發(fā)Java應(yīng)用程序,并且可以方便地連接數(shù)據(jù)庫。本文將介紹如何在Eclipse中連接MySQL數(shù)據(jù)庫。
環(huán)境準備
在開始之前,需要準備以下環(huán)境:
1. Eclipse IDE 2. MySQL數(shù)據(jù)庫 3. MySQL連接器驅(qū)動包(下載地址:https://dev.mysql.com/downloads/connector/j/)
步驟
以下是連接MySQL數(shù)據(jù)庫的步驟:
- 打開Eclipse IDE,創(chuàng)建一個新的Java項目。
- 將MySQL連接器驅(qū)動包復(fù)制到項目的lib文件夾下。
- 在Eclipse中右鍵單擊項目名稱,選擇“Build Path” –> “Configure Build Path”。
- 在彈出的“Java Build Path”對話框中,選擇“Libraries”標簽頁,然后單擊“Add JARs”按鈕,選擇步驟2的MySQL連接器驅(qū)動包。
- 在Eclipse中創(chuàng)建一個Java類,然后添加以下代碼:
import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; public class MySQLConnector { // 數(shù)據(jù)庫連接串 private static final String URL = "jdbc:mysql://localhost:3306/example"; // 數(shù)據(jù)庫用戶名 private static final String USERNAME = "root"; // 數(shù)據(jù)庫密碼 private static final String PASSWORD = "password"; public static Connection getConnection() { Connection conn = null; try { // 加載MySQL驅(qū)動 Class.forName("com.mysql.jdbc.Driver"); // 獲取MySQL連接 conn = DriverManager.getConnection(URL, USERNAME, PASSWORD); System.out.println("數(shù)據(jù)庫連接成功!"); } catch (ClassNotFoundException e) { e.printStackTrace(); } catch (SQLException e) { e.printStackTrace(); } return conn; } }
上述代碼中,需將URL、USERNAME、PASSWORD修改為自己的MySQL數(shù)據(jù)庫連接信息。
- 在Eclipse中創(chuàng)建一個Java類,用于測試數(shù)據(jù)庫連接,添加以下代碼:
import java.sql.Connection; public class TestMySQLConnection { public static void main(String[] args) { Connection conn = MySQLConnector.getConnection(); if (conn != null) { // 如果連接成功,則輸出連接對象 System.out.println(conn); } } }
以上代碼用于測試數(shù)據(jù)庫連接是否成功,執(zhí)行測試程序后,控制臺應(yīng)該輸出連接對象。
總結(jié)
通過以上步驟,我們已經(jīng)在Eclipse中成功連接了MySQL數(shù)據(jù)庫。如果在實際開發(fā)中,需要操作MySQL數(shù)據(jù)庫,則需要在MySQLConnector類中添加相關(guān)操作方法。